Wisconsin trolls Minnesota over rivalry dominance
Wisconsin and Minnesota will meet on Saturday in the battle for Paul Bunyan’s Axe, but the Badgers are already getting things going with the rivalry.
Wisconsin sent a tweet on Monday trolling the Golden Gophers for their lack of recent success in the rivalry.

Minnesota leads the all-time series 59-58-8, but they have only won the game twice since 1995. Their last victories came in 2001 and 2003. The Badgers became a football power in the mid-90s, while Minnesota became a middling Big Ten team, which explains how Wisconsin has been able to close the gap in the rivalry.
Wisconsin is 9-2 and Minnesota 8-3 this season, but the Badgers are highly ranked and thus highly favored in the contest. Maybe this tweet will help provide a little motivation for Minnesota entering the game.
